#8d0210 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#8d0210 is composed of 55.3% red, 0.8%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 98.6% magenta, 88.7% yellow and 44.7% black. It has a hue angle of 354 degrees, a saturation of 97.2% and a lightness of 28%. #8d0210 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0420 with #1b0000. Closest websafe color is: #990000.

#8d0210 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#8d0210 has RGB values of R:141, G:2,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.99, Y:0.89, K:0.45. Its decimal value is 9241104.
